Bug Description

Current version in 14.04 Trusty is 0.98.1, ClamAV recommends 0.98.3:

ClamAV update process started at Thu May 8 09:38:12 2014
WARNING: Your ClamAV installation is OUTDATED!
WARNING: Local version: 0.98.1 Recommended version: 0.98.3
